Sugar use was unchanged for 2019/20 and 2020/21 in USDA’s August WASDE. Food use deliveries for 2019/20 are seen at 12.050 million STRV, down about 0.7 percent from 2018/19 deliveries.

From October 2019 through June 2020, the first nine months of the market year, sugar deliveries for human use from reporters totaled 7.710 ST, down about 3.0 percent YOY. Of the top five categories of deliveries, only a few show growth from last year: Bakery and cereal, down 2.7 percent; wholesale grocers, jobbers, and dealers, down 0.1 percent; retail grocers and chain stores, up 9.4 percent; multiple and other uses, down 8.1 percent; confectionery, down 14.3 percent; ice cream and dairy, up 2.4 percent; beverages, down 14.0 percent; canned, bottled, and frozen, up 4.6 percent; all other deliveries, down 0.3 percent.
